Output cafcaa23d19d66c930f3628b83f2458d9e6773ee2ecd3d1114441d8d8a5dc181:0

value
1064641
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 07e896014dd648dca7fcace7f618636e8ced8590 OP_EQUALVERIFY OP_CHECKSIG
address
1ipMhWZcnK7NAwZvKyCdEvaPBmrgptD4Y
transaction
cafcaa23d19d66c930f3628b83f2458d9e6773ee2ecd3d1114441d8d8a5dc181
confirmations
172635
spent
true